  3. David Ferry is a Canadian actor and Dora Award–winning theatre director. Ferry was nominated for a Genie Award, for best supporting actor in Hounds of Notre Dame. He was also star of the popular Canadian radio programme Midnight Cab. He was born in St. John's, Newfoundland. Filmography. 1978 High-Ballin' 1979 Parallels

  8. Aug 2, 2008 · Ontario -based actor, director and dramaturg, with extensive experience in theatre, television, film and radio. He was born in St. John's Newfoundland and Labrador in 1951, and studied at Memorial University (1968-70). At the age of 15, he was cast in the lead role of Tom Cahill's Tomorrow Will Be Sunday, a searing play about sexual molestation.
